I was wondering if anyone could give me some pointers as to creating a
simple real-time client connection report.

Basically, I want to be able to report use of web enabled kiosks in a
managed LAN environment, in real time.

At its simplest the scenario is thus:
Lets say we have 4 kiosks dotted around the premises, each being served a
specific website from a remote central web farm via VPN connection. There is
a fifth terminal which is being served a backend administration web site for
the content of the kiosks and public web sites etc of the client. What I
wish to do is integrate a simple web page within the administration site
which would give real-time indication of the usage status of each of the
four kiosks on the premises. This could be as simple as a narrow frame with
four little kiosk icons which change between red and green depending upon
active/inactive state of the kiosks, where active state would be when a
"joe-public" is browsing the site on the kiosk.

Of course I would love to be able to extrapolate the information reported so
as to include current page viewing, visit history etc etc.

As the kiosks will be on a LAN with (presumably) fixed IP's and most
certainly uniquely identifiable via the VPN connection credentials, I'm
presuming I could gather and record client information at the web server
end. My problem now is how do I push this information to the fifth
"management" terminal? I'm thinking perhaps having a meta-refresh page in
the frameset which reads kiosk status data from a database table, but this
wouldn't be truly real-time - although I'm sure a 15 second refresh interval
may suffice for most clients needs.

I'm aware that there are several tools readily available to network admins
etc which do just this task, however my needs are for creating a very simple
and easy to understand reporting engine for use by sales-people. Basically I
want the sales person to be able to see what a walk-in customer is looking
at in the kiosks, without having to peer over their shoulder, then to be
better equipped to close a sale when they eventually approach the customer.
